  • Cailles wrote: 95 points

    August 24, 2022 - Same as two bottle back in 2019, this vintage continues to show a bit exuberant and highly intense with lots of spices and minty notes at its core. The intensity can be a bit tiring. Despite being technically clearly better than the Carmes HB 2000 (rated 93 pts) in the next glass (thanks to higher complexity, better precision and a good structural frame), I would go for the Carmes over the Caymus any day if I had to chose one bottle to drink alone. So the 95 pts for the one glass are well deserved but if I had to drink more of it, my score would probably be 91/92 pts… if that makes any sense…

    TN: Medium+ expressive nose with smoke, spices, lots of mint and confit dark fruits. Well delineated and pleasing nose. Contrary to the nose, the palate shows very intense and expressive with loads of ripe but not too ripe dark fruits, a layer of fresher red fruits and bell pepper, lots of minty notes and a broad array of spices, with time even some fresher blue fruit notes too. Wonderful creaminess, good, medium+ acidity keeping it relatively fresh and light, melted tannins, but still lots of tension. Long and intense minty and dark fruit-driven finish. This is a complete wine but the intensity might be a bit overwhelming.

    Decanting: Double decanted quickly three hours before consumption to remove sediment. This seemed perfect enough.

  • sirpat00 wrote: 96 points

    August 7, 2022 - Tasted blind. Precise and facetted aromas of tobacco pipe, mint, dark cherry, blueberry and graphite. In the background very fine layers of spice, savory, baking spice and just a hint of cinnamon. With aeration the aroma profile became perceptibly more sweet. The palate is nice and fresh with great structural tannin, albeit a bit mouthcoating in nature. In the end not as perfectly balanced and harmonious as could be and judging from this bottle a few more years of cellaring wouldn’t do any harm.
